Bidrubeh-ye Olya (Persian: بیدروبه علیا)[a] is a neighborhood of Bidrubeh in Alvar-e Garmsiri District of Andimeshk County, Khuzestan province, Iran.

Population

At the time of the 2006 National Census, Bidrubeh-ye Olya's population was 228 in 39 households, when it was a village in Hoseyniyeh Rural District.[2] The village did not appear in the following census of 2011.[4]

In 2013, the villages of Bidrubeh Pumping Stations, Bidrubeh-ye Markazi, Bidrubeh-ye Olya, Bidrubeh-ye Sofla, and Namak Talkeh-ye Rashnow merged to form the new city of Bidrubeh.[5]
